How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 44052?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 44052 Studio Apartments | $771 | $725 | $799 |
| 44052 1 Bedroom Apartments | $849 | $650 | $1,150 |
| 44052 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,136 | $795 | $2,719 |
| 44052 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,681 | $950 | $4,938 |
| 44052 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,530 | $1,450 | $1,570 |
